Information accurate as of 19th December 2023

Avocado Maki: Avocado & vegan mayo wrapped in a nori roll.

Sesame Cucumber Maki: Crunchy cucumber & toasted sesame seed wrapped in a nori roll.

Yasai Roll: Inari, kaiso, cucumber and carrot roll, topped with teriyaki, mayo & spring onion.

Squeaky Bean Hoisin ‘Duck’ Roll: Squeaky bean hoisin ‘duck’ and cucumber, wrapped in sushi rice. All rolled up in crispy onions & sprinkled with spring onion.

Yasai Handroll: Cucumber, inari and avocado with mayo & toasted sesame seeds in a nori rice cone.

Smashed Cucumbers: Smashed cucumbers in ponzu sauce, sprinkled with spring onion and sesame

Chargrilled ‘Steak TeriyakI: Served in a tempting, sticky soy glaze, topped with sesame & a fresh chilli kick. Dished up with crunchy slaw.

Chocolate Dough.chi ™: Chocolate cookie dough covered ice-cream bites.

Citrus Ponzu & Chilli Edamame: Warm edamame tossed in ponzu, sprinkled with spicy shichimi.

Classic Edamame: Succulent edamame in their pods. Sprinkled with sea salt & spring onion.

Crunchy Slaw: Crisp pak choi is added to the usual suspects, lightly dressed in creamy mayo.

Kaiso Seaweed: Marinated mixed seaweed, edamame and carrot in a yuzu miso ginger dressing.

Plant Platter: 2 yasai rolls, 2 veggie volcano rolls, 2 inari tacos, 2 kaiso gunkan, 2 avocado maki & 2 cucumber maki.

Pr*wn Crackers: Introducing a new plant-based alternative to an iconic snack, served with a sweet chilli dipping sauce.

Pumpkin Katsu: Sweet pumpkin in Japanese panko breadcrumbs; drizzled with fruity tonkatsu sauce & dished up with a fresh pak choi & ponzu salad.

Pumpkin Katsu Curry: A Japanese classic. Mild curry sauce, pickled ginger, spring onion & steamed rice.

Squeaky Bean Hoisin ‘Duck’ Firecracker Rice: Seasoned sushi rice stir-fried with fresh veggies & shichimi chilli powder with mock ‘duck’.

Squeaky Bean Hoisin ‘Duck’ Fries: Crispy fries loaded with squeaky bean hoisin ‘duck’ , Korean ketchup, mayo & furikake.

Squeaky Bean ‘Steak’ Yakitori: Char-grilled ‘steak’ style yakitori sticks glazed in BBQ bulgogi sauce, topped with sesame and spring onion.

Teriyaki Chargrilled ‘Steak’ Bowl: Served in a tempting, sticky soy glaze, topped with sesame and a fresh chilli kick. Dished up with steamed rice, pak choi & radish.

Unlimited Miso Soup: Authentic Japanese soup with wakame, spring onion & tofu; the perfect starter or accompaniment to your meal.

Vegetable Gyoza: Spinach dumplings filled with cabbage, carrots, edamame & more veggies. Served with soy vinegar.

Veggie Dumpling Ramen: Vegetable gyoza & shiitake mushroom with pak choi, bamboo shoots, beansprouts in a miso ramen, crispy fried noodles, spring onion, fresh red chilli and nori.

Veggie Firecracker Rice: Seasoned sushi rice stir-fried with fresh veggies & shichimi chilli powder.

Veggie Inari Taco: Golden tofu pockets filled with rice, avocado, ponzu salsa & vegan sriracha mayo.

Veggie Volcano Roll: Kaiso, cucumber, carrots & chives roll, topped with sweet chilli sauce, smashed avocado and crispy onions.

Veggie Yakisoba: Yakisoba noodles in a tangy sauce served with crunchy, fresh vegetables.

Yo Fries: Japanese style fries drizzled in sriracha mayo and sprinkled with sesame & aonori seaweed
